Bug ID: 418437 Summary: Global Menu causes thunderbird to crash when using enigmail (pgp extension) Product: plasmashell Version: master Platform: Ubuntu Packages OS: Linux Status: REPORTED Severity: major Priority: NOR Component: Global Menu Assignee: k...@privat.broulik.de Reporter: g-...@web.de CC: mvourla...@gmail.com, plasma-b...@kde.org Target Milestone: 1.0 Thunderbird crashes when trying to write an email. This happens right after clicking on the "write" button -- but only if enigmail is enabled! "Opening" the corresponding new window (for writing) might be the cause, as this should actually lead to update the global menu entries. (It also happens when trying to respond to an email.) I've raised the severity to major, as not being able to write encrypted emails could have critical impact (at least for some people). STEPS TO REPRODUCE 1. Open Thunderbird 2. Enable enigmail extension 3. Click on "write" button OBSERVED RESULT Crash of (whole) Thunderbird. EXPECTED RESULT New window should be opened in order to be able to start writing.
